How much do weekend operating room cna j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for weekend operating room cna in the United States is $21.45,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$18.51 and $23.32 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Weekend Operating Room CNA vs Weekend Surgical Technologist?

AspectWeekend Operating Room CNAWeekend Surgical Technologist
CertificationsCertified Nursing Assistant (CNA)Certified Surgical Technologist (CST)
Work EnvironmentHospitals, clinics, outpatient surgery centersSurgical operating rooms in hospitals and clinics
Job RoleAssist nurses and staff with patient care, prepare patients for surgeryAssist surgeons by preparing operating rooms and handling surgical instruments

Weekend Operating Room CNAs and Weekend Surgical Technologists both work in surgical settings, but CNAs focus on patient care and support, while Surgical Technologists assist with surgical procedures and instrument management. Both roles require specific certifications and are essential in the operating room environment, often working during weekends to support surgical schedules.

Can you make $100,000 as a CNA?

Typically, CNAs (Certified Nursing Assistants) do not earn $100,000 annually; their average wages are significantly lower. Achieving such a high salary usually requires advanced roles, additional certifications, or working in specialized or high-demand environments, often with overtime or shift differentials. The standard CNA role is generally considered an entry-level position with lower compensation levels.

Position Title: Family Medicine Float Nurse (LPN or RN) or CNA - Full Time (FT)Department: Family Medicine Nursing
Reports to: Director, YGFM Nursing

Join Our Award-Winning Team!
We're seeking a compassionate and adaptable Nurse (LPN or RN) or CNA to join our Family Practice team at York General. This float position offers variable hours with occasional Saturday shifts and the opportunity to assist at our Urgent Care Clinic when needed.
If you're organized, flexible, and enjoy a role where every day brings something new, this position is for you!
Why You'll Love Working Here:
  • Day Shift: Enjoy day shift hours (40 hours per week) with occasional Saturdays and opportunities to assist in different clinical areas.
  • Award-Winning Culture: Named Modern Healthcare's Best Place to Work for 13 years in a row - because we put people first!
  • Purpose-Driven Work: Every patient interaction supports our mission of providing exceptional care through every stage of life.
  • Comprehensive Benefits Package: We invest in your well-being - at work and beyond.

What You'll Do:
  • Provide high-quality patient care under appropriate supervision and in collaboration with providers.
  • Take vital signs, administer medications, assist with exams, and perform routine lab tests.
  • Manage medication refills, triage patient calls, and support the shot room.
  • Document care accurately in the electronic health record (EHR).
  • Communicate lab and test results and follow up with patients and families.
  • Support care coordination by gathering outside records and arranging preventive health screenings.
  • Maintain clean, organized supplies and ensure smooth daily clinic operations.
  • Provide coverage at York General Urgent Care as needed.

What You'll Bring:
  • Current LPN or RN license in the State of Nebraska (required) or Nebraska CNA listed on the Nurse Aide Registry
  • Graduation from an accredited school of nursing.
  • At least one year of clinical experience preferred.
  • Excellent communication and teamwork skills.
  • Ability to adapt quickly and stay organized in a dynamic environment.
